What do you make of Muslims in a Tesco XMas advert?

to my mind, it seems culturally insensitive - to lots of people really
Update: I don't think it's just white people who could be offended - I'm not 'offended', but I think it is nauseating clap-trap - I think Muslims could well find it annoying too.
